Abstract
Embodiments of the invention relate to a method of making a mineral product. The method includes contacting a carboxylic acid and an inorganic mineral compound sufficient to form a solution, reacting the solution over a period of time sufficient to provide a mineral chelated compound, transferring the mineral chelated compound to one or more molds prior to the compound substantially solidifying and reducing the size of the mineral chelated compound sufficient to provide a rapidly soluble mineral chelated product.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A mineral product for stimulating microbes in soil to increase growth of a plant, the mineral product comprising:
a cobalt chelate compound and larch arabinogalactan, wherein the cobalt chelate compound is a reaction product of an inorganic cobalt compound and a carboxylic acid and wherein the mineral product increases at least one of total aerobic plate count and Azotobacter count on soil.
2 . The mineral product of claim 1 , wherein the mineral product is provided in a form of particles, a powder, or an aqueous solution.
3 . The mineral product of claim 1 , wherein the cobalt chelate compound includes a cobalt lactate compound.
4 . The mineral product of claim 1 , further comprising one or more of a zinc lactate compound, a copper lactate compound, and a manganese lactate compound.
5 . The mineral product of claim 1 , further comprising one or more metal sulfate compounds.
6 . The mineral product of claim 1 , further comprising one or more of a zinc sulfate compound, a manganese sulfate compound, and a copper sulfate compound.
7 . The mineral product of claim 1 , further comprising one or more of a zinc lactate compound, a copper lactate compound, and a manganese lactate compound.
8 . The mineral product of claim 7 , further comprising one or more metal sulfate compounds.
9 . The mineral product of claim 7 , further comprising one or more of zinc sulfate and manganese sulfate.
10 . The mineral product of claim 1 , further comprising one or more of zinc lactate and manganese lactate.
11 . The mineral product of claim 10 , further comprising one or more metal sulfate compounds.
12 . The mineral product of claim 10 , further comprising a zinc sulfate compound.
13 . The mineral product of claim 12 , further comprising at least one of a copper lactate compound, a copper sulfate compound, and a manganese sulfate compound.
14 . The mineral product of claim 1 , further comprising one or more of a zinc lactate compound and a manganese lactate compound.
15 . The mineral product of claim 14 , further comprising one or more metal sulfate compounds.
16 . The mineral product of claim 14 , further comprising a zinc sulfate compound.
17 . The mineral product of claim 16 , further comprising at least one of a copper lactate compound and a copper sulfate compound.
18 . The mineral product of claim 1 , further comprising one or more of the following:
at least one carrier, at least one fiber, and at least one enzyme.
19 . A method of stimulating microbes in soil to increase growth in a plant, the method comprising: applying the mineral product of claim 1 to soil in a lawn, a garden, a pasture, or a field to increase at least one of total aerobic plate count and Azotobacter count in the soil.
